Say I wanted to create PDF files...
...and let me state for the record that I loathe and despise PDF files, but I may be in a position of needing to write them soon. So, for someone who knows absolutely nothing on the topic, what's the best program? Anything out there that's free or low-cost and still good?

5. As an alternative
and I'm sure GoPsUx's suggestion will work fine, but I think OpenOffice.org Writer can save to PDF, and it can open Microsoft .doc files.
